Output ec76f887cf4ff6b38d5326a9d84b1d0173cc37a026e1b6bdfd0584f5811ce255:1
- value
- 23276434
- script pubkey
- OP_0 OP_PUSHBYTES_20 b89ab16329edbef5cb79edb0a94c72766970690e
- address
- bc1qhzdtzcefakl0tjmeakc2jnrjwe5hq6gwy2jczr
- transaction
- ec76f887cf4ff6b38d5326a9d84b1d0173cc37a026e1b6bdfd0584f5811ce255
- confirmations
- 304226
- spent
- true